map(Module,Module,List)

map(M,N,v) -- produces a map (matrix) from the module N to the module M whose entries are obtained from the doubly-nested list v of ring elements.

     i1 = R = ZZ/101[x,y,z]
     
     o1 = R
     
     o1 : PolynomialRing
     
     i2 = p = map(R^2,R^{-2,-2},{{x^2,0},{0,y^2}})
     
     o2 = | x2 0  |
          | 0  y2 |
     
                  2       2
     o2 : Matrix R  <--- R
     
     i3 = isHomogeneous p
     
     o3 = true
